Calculating Your Bonus
Understanding the maths behind a welcome offer helps you plan your bankroll. Suppose spinbet nz offers a 100% deposit match up to $200 plus 50 free spins. You deposit $50. Important: Always check the wagering requirements before accepting a bonus.
| Item | Value |
|---|---|
| Deposit | $50 |
| Bonus (100%) | $50 |
| Total balance | $100 |
| Wagering requirement (35x bonus) | $1,750 |
| Contribution of slots | 100% |
| Total wager needed (if playing slots) | $1,750 |
Formula: Wagering amount required = (Bonus amount) × (Wagering multiplier).
In this example: $50 × 35 = $1,750. If you play a game that contributes only 20% (e.g., table games), the effective wagering becomes $1,750 / 0.20 = $8,750. Always choose high‑contribution games (slots usually 100%) to meet the playthrough faster.

Common Problems & Fixes
Even with a smooth platform, occasional issues arise. Below are five scenarios and how to resolve them.
- Deposit not credited: Check your bank statement first. If the amount was deducted but not showing in the casino, contact support with the transaction ID. Most often the delay is caused by the payment provider.
- Withdrawal pending for days: Ensure you have completed all verification steps. Incomplete KYC is the number one reason for withdrawal holds.
- Bonus not activating: Some bonuses require a bonus code during deposit. Check the promotions page or contact live chat to confirm you opted in.
- Login error: Clear your browser cache and cookies, then try using incognito mode. If still failing, reset your password via the “Forgot Password” link.
- Game not loading: Disable any ad blockers or VPNs, and update your browser to the latest version. The site is fully optimised for mobile – no app needed, just use the browser.
